Fermentation Tanks For Winemaking

Fermentation tanks are specialized containers used in winemaking to ferment grape juice into wine. These tanks are designed to control temperature, allow for the release of carbon dioxide, and facilitate the aging process.

Key Features

  • Temperature control
  • Carbon dioxide release
  • Aging facilitation

Pros

  • Helps maintain optimal fermentation conditions
  • Allows for precise control over the winemaking process
  • Durable construction for long-lasting use

Cons

  • Can be expensive to purchase and maintain
  • Requires adequate space for installation
